One Lucky Billionaire is Now Part-Owner of Hawaii
If you haven’t seen The Descendants yet, you might want to do so, as apparently it’s playing out in real life over on Hawaii. Basically George Clooney’s character in the movie is forced with a tough decision about whether or not to sell his family’s ancestral land to outsiders. Now in real life it looks like the same thing is taking place, as someone is getting ready to write quite the significant check.
Larry Ellison—famous for founding Oracle and being super rich—just finalized a deal in which he will pretty much own a huge part of Hawaii. You heard us right; he’s buying his very own island, and he’s going call a very large part of Hawaii home. The deal will score him roughly 98% of the island of Lana’I, as he’s handing over some serious cash to David Murdock—a major holder in pineapple processor, Dole Food Company.

Ferris Bueller Travel: The Ferrari House Hits the Market
While nothing would give us greater pleasure than to do a series on places featured in the classic movie Ferris Bueller's Day Off, a simple visit to Chicago should take care of most of your curiosity. That is, unless you've got a hankering to visit the real stars of the movie like Ferris' school or, even better yet, the infamous Ferrari House.
Since Ferris was filmed both in Chicago's downtown and suburbs, the suburban destinations are the hardest to locate and reach, thereby giving them cult status. While anyone is welcome to drive into the parking lot at Northbrook's Glenbrook North High School, the forest-hidden contemporary house in Highland Park, which serves as the home of Ferris' friend Cameron Frye, is far more secluded.
